Readability and Visual Hierarchy
While Panic Twister is a decorative and playful font, it's important to consider readability and visual hierarchy. This font works best for short, impactful phrases and titles. For longer text, pair Panic Twister with a clean and simple sans serif font to ensure readability and maintain a professional look.
For example, use Panic Twister for the main heading of a blog post, while a sans serif font like Arial or Helvetica can be used for the body text. This combination not only enhances readability but also creates a balanced and harmonious design.

Font Pairing and Brand Identity
Pairing Panic Twister with other fonts is key to creating a cohesive and professional brand identity. Consider using a modern sans serif font for body copy and a classic serif font for a more editorial feel. This combination allows Panic Twister to shine as a decorative accent while maintaining overall readability and professionalism.
For instance, if you're designing a creative portfolio, you might use Panic Twister for the main headings, a sans serif font like Roboto for the body text, and a serif font like Merriweather for testimonials or quotes. This mix of fonts will create a balanced and visually appealing layout.
